Abstract

A method for administering an antioxidant composition to humans according to their age and sex is disclosed wherein the method comprises administering to said humans a daily dose of a multiple antioxidant micronutrient composition comprising vitamin A (palmitate), beta carotene (from natural d. salina), vitamin C (calcium ascorbate), vitamin D-3 (cholecalciferol), natural source vitamin E including both d-alpha tocopheryl and d-alpha tocopheryl acid succinate, thiamine mononitrate, riboflavin, niacinamide ascorbate, d-calcium pantothenate, pyridoxine hydrochloride, cyanocobalamin, folic acid (folacin), d-biotin, selenium (1-seleno methionine), chromium picolinate, zinc glycinate, calcium citrate, and magnesium citrate. For persons over the age of about 51, the composition preferably further comprises one or more of co-enzyme Q 10 , N-acetyl cysteine, and alpha lipoic acid. Preferably, also, vitamin D is added for women over the age of about 36.
